1. 服务器端设置超时

在 web.config 的 system.web 里添加如下配置项:

< httpRuntime
executionTimeout="300000"
/>

以上时间单位是微秒.

记得要把 web.config 的 debug 模式关闭:

< compilation 
defaultLanguage="c#"
debug="false"
/>

2. 客户端设置超时

在 WebService 的客户端代理程序(用 wsdl.exe 生成)里设置 Request 超时时间, 单位是毫秒:
protected override WebRequest GetWebRequest(Uri uri)
{
HttpWebRequest wr = (HttpWebRequest)base.GetWebRequest( uri );
wr.Timeout = 30*1000;
return wr;
}

 
 

最新文章

  1. HTML5页面绘图
  2. 几个pointer
  3. 关于时区的时间的详解,比如UTC\GMT等
  4. idea修改jsp后不会自动编译和替换(转)
  5. 【虚拟化】支持IDE/SATA/SCSI
  6. Spring事务Transaction配置的五种注入方式详解
  7. interactive_timeout和wait_timeout(
  8. 详解 CSS 属性 - 伪类和伪元素的区别[转]
  9. iOS获取UIView上某点的颜色值
  10. Repository,UnitOfWork,DbContext(1)
  11. Git分布式版本控制器安装注意点及其常用命令
  12. SQL执行错误#1064---保留字错误
  13. &lt;meta&gt; 标签 和&lt;title&gt; 标签
  14. 引入UEditor后其他列表项不显示
  15. L2-018. 多项式A除以B*
  16. Oracle DBLINK 简单使用
  17. Property Injection in Asp.Net Core (转载)
  18. katalon系列十三:5.10新增跳过用例&amp;命令行赋值全局变量
  19. 关于qt中的tr()函数
  20. 《C++ Primer Plus》学习笔记——C++程序创建到运行的整个过程

热门文章

  1. 每天5分钟 玩转OpenStack 目录列表
  2. Favorites of top 10 rules for success
  3. 如何快速清除ZBrush画布中多余图像
  4. 前端之JavaScript基础
  5. Media Queries
  6. [LeetCode] 132 Pattern 132模式
  7. [LeetCode] Max Points on a Line 共线点个数
  8. [LeetCode] Binary Tree Preorder Traversal 二叉树的先序遍历
  9. [网站性能1]对.net系统架构改造的一点经验和教训
  10. javascript-style-guide